Under the guidance and direct supervision of the Head of Support Services, the Human Resources (HR) Officer provides advice to the senior management on the transparent implementation of HR strategies, effective delivery of HR services and management of the HR Unit in the Country Office, ensuring high quality, accuracy and consistency of work. He/she assesses client needs, interprets and applies HR policies, rules and regulations, establishes internal procedures and provides solutions to a wide spectrum of complex HR issues. The HR Officer promotes a collaborative, client-oriented approach consistent with UNOPS rules and regulations and contributes to the maintenance of high staff morale.

.The HR Officer leads and supervises the professional and support staff of the HR Unit. He/she works in close collaboration with the Programme, Operations and project teams in the Country Office and UNOPS HQ staff ensuring successful performance in HR management.

UNOPS – an operational arm of the United Nations – supports the achievement of the Sustainable Development Goals (SDGs) by successfully implementing its partners’ peacebuilding, humanitarian and development projects around the world.

Our mission is to help people build better lives and countries achieve peace and sustainable development.

We are proud of our people. The UNOPS family brings together approximately 160 nationalities, represented by over 5,000 UNOPS personnel as well as some 7,800 personnel recruited on behalf on our partners. Spread across 80 countries, our workforce is rich in diversity and culture – with inclusion at its core.
